Sarcoid Heart Disease: A Case Report and Literature Review
Article | IMSEAR | ID: sea-203765
ABSTRACT
Sarcoid Heart Disease (SHD), often misdiagnosed as tuberculosis is a potentially life-threatening condition.Cardiac manifestation of sarcoidosis is a challenging clinical condition as it is associated with pericarditis, heartblock, ventricular arrhythmias, valve dysfunction, ventricular aneurysm, sudden cardiac death, and heart failure.This study presents a case of a syncopal attack due to complete heart block, which is the first indication of SHD.The study has also presented a literature review on the various management options employed for therapeuticand effective management of SHD. The study has proposed treatment approaches, such as Cardiac MagneticResonance (CMR),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I), and Insertion of an Implantable CardioverterDefibrillators (ICD) in patients with complete heart block to improve the quality of life and increase overallsurvival rates.
